eG Enterprise and NETSCOUT nGeniusPULSE compete in IT performance monitoring and management. eG Enterprise holds an advantage in pricing and customer support, while nGeniusPULSE appeals to buyers seeking advanced features.
Features: eG Enterprise offers auto-diagnosis of IT problems, unified monitoring dashboards, and extensive application performance analytics. NETSCOUT nGeniusPULSE excels in end-user experience tracking, on-demand testing capabilities, and targeted performance assessments.
Room for Improvement: eG Enterprise could enhance its feature set further to cater to more advanced performance tracking. NETSCOUT nGeniusPULSE might improve the simplicity of its initial deployment process. Both products could benefit from expanding their integration capabilities and reducing complexity in configuration.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: eG Enterprise provides a streamlined deployment process complemented by detailed guides and responsive customer service. NETSCOUT nGeniusPULSE offers a flexible deployment model with robust support but may require more effort during initial setup.
Pricing and ROI: eG Enterprise presents competitive setup costs and a fast ROI through enhanced operational efficiency. NETSCOUT nGeniusPULSE has a higher initial cost but is justified by its alignment with advanced performance tracking demands, offering potential long-term value.
eG Enterprise is a comprehensive performance monitoring tool that monitors applications, infrastructure, and networks. eG Enterprise offers a complete performance management solution that delivers diagnosis and automated IT auditing, and offers extensive reporting to test application latencies, storage hotspots, network failures, server incompetencies, bottlenecks, user experience (UX) concerns, and more.
eG Enterprise monitors an organization’s total IT ecosystem and applications throughout every layer and all tiers and will take a deep dive to discover where a problem began, faster than any other solution. eG Enterprise is a complete solution that thoroughly monitors the end-user relationship for just about every IT deployment available, such as cloud-based microservices applications, enterprise applications, on-premise monolithic applications, and digital workspaces.
eG Enterprise is a flexible solution and can be deployed in various circumstances, wherever the digital experience of the user needs to be managed and IT infrastructures and applications need to be monitored. eG Enterprise is effective from legacy on-premise deployments to the most cloud-centric ecosystem in the marketplace today.

Reviews from Real Users
“The product makes data collection easy. It's simple to set up. The algorithm is the most valuable aspect of the solution. In a few minutes after the installations, we can get insights from my technical environment. After a few minutes, I can get some valuable insights to make decisions.” - Anderson L., LatAm Presales Analyst at CLM
“Some of the best features of eG are, in terms of APM, they have complete modules between application performance monitoring, server monitoring, and even storage and network-based monitoring. The UI is also quite good. They have some standard AI-based capabilities, even though it's not quite as advanced when compared to Dynatrace. eG has some good, basic APM capabilities.” - A PeerSpot user who is a Consultant at a tech services company
